Esprit

ahd-5
  • noun. Liveliness of mind or spirit; wittiness or sprightliness.
  • The Century Dictionary and Cyclopedia
  • noun. Spirit; wit; aptitude, especially of comprehension and expression.
  • the GNU version of the Collaborative International Dictionary of English
  • noun. Spirit.
  • noun. a French phrase much used by English writers to denote the common spirit pervading the members of a body or association of persons. It implies sympathy, enthusiasm, devotion, and jealous regard for the honor of the body as a whole.
  • Wiktionary, Creative Commons Attribution/Share-Alike License
  • noun. Spirit, enthusiasm.
  • noun. A wit.
  • noun. Liveliness, or active mind and spirit.
  • WordNet 3.0 Copyright 2006 by Princeton University. All rights reserved.
  • noun. liveliness of mind or spirit
